Understanding "放松" - Chinese Word Explanation


1. Basic Information

  • Word: 放松
  • Pinyin: fàng sōng
  • Literal Meaning: "Release" (放) + "Loosen" (松)
  • Primary Meaning: To relax, to loosen, or to ease up (physically or mentally).

2. In-depth Explanation

Context and Usage

"放松" is a versatile word used to describe the act of relaxing, whether physically (e.g., loosening muscles) or mentally (e.g., reducing stress). It can be used in various contexts, such as:
- Encouraging someone to calm down ("放松一点!" – "Relax a bit!")
- Describing a state of leisure ("周末我要放松一下" – "I want to relax this weekend.")
- Referring to physical relaxation ("放松你的肩膀" – "Loosen your shoulders.")

The word carries a positive connotation, often associated with relief, comfort, and unwinding.

Character Breakdown

  • 放 (fàng): Means "to release," "to let go," or "to put."
  • 松 (sōng): Means "loose," "relaxed," or "pine tree" (though here it refers to looseness).
    Together, they form "放松," emphasizing the idea of releasing tension.

3. Example Sentences

  1. Chinese: 听音乐可以帮助你放松。
    Pinyin: Tīng yīnyuè kěyǐ bāngzhù nǐ fàngsōng.
    English: Listening to music can help you relax.

  2. Chinese: 考试结束后,我终于可以放松了。
    Pinyin: Kǎoshì jiéshù hòu, wǒ zhōngyú kěyǐ fàngsōng le.
    English: After the exam ended, I could finally relax.

  3. Chinese: 医生让我深呼吸并放松身体。
    Pinyin: Yīshēng ràng wǒ shēn hūxī bìng fàngsōng shēntǐ.
    English: The doctor told me to take a deep breath and relax my body.


Cultural Notes

In Chinese culture, relaxation is often linked to practices like Tai Chi, meditation, and tea drinking, which emphasize harmony and balance. The concept of "放松" is not just about physical rest but also mental clarity. During holidays like the Spring Festival or National Day, people prioritize "放松" by traveling or spending time with family.
